How facebook image compression works on upload

Downscale, then re-encode.

The pipeline is blunt: oversized images get downscaled to Facebook's serving dimensions, then re-encoded as JPEG at an aggressive quality setting. The bigger the resize, the more detail the re-encode destroys, because the compressor works hardest on files furthest from spec.

That's the entire trick behind sharp Facebook photos: arrive already at serving size. When the platform doesn't need to resize, its re-encode stays mild, and the sharpening you applied survives mostly intact.

There's a second pass most people forget: Facebook generates multiple renditions of each upload for different screens and connection speeds. The version served on a slow mobile connection is squeezed harder than the desktop one, so a photo that barely passes your laptop check may still fall apart for half its audience.

Link posts vs photo posts, and their preview frames

Who controls the picture.

A photo post displays the image you attached; a link post displays whatever og:image the shared page declares, cropped toward 1.91:1. The link preview sizes converge on 1200x630, which is why that exact number appears in this resizer's Post preset and in every Open Graph guide ever written.

If a page you're sharing carries a bad preview image, you can't repair it from the composer. Post the 1200x630 file as a native photo with the link in the text instead, and the picture is yours again.

The 1200x630 frame also matches the Open Graph standard exactly, so one export can serve both your Facebook photo posts and your website's own link preview markup.

A compression resistant Facebook export, worked through

8 MB in, 200 KB out.

Input: a 4032x3024 phone photo, roughly 8 MB. Run it through the Facebook Image Resizer's 1200x630 Post preset in Cover mode: the frame gets cropped to 1.91:1 by trimming the height to about 2100 pixels, then scaled down to 1200x630 at 92 percent quality. Output: a file around 200 KB that Facebook barely needs to touch.

Compare that with uploading the original: a 70 percent downscale plus a harsh re-encode, performed by a server that has no idea which parts of your image you cared about.

The crop removed around 900 pixels of height in total, which sounds brutal until you remember the feed would have trimmed the same region anyway, just without asking you which 900 pixels to spend.

Group vs page post images, covers, and events

Feeds match, headers don't.

The group vs page post images question matters little in the feed, where both render photos under the same layout rules, and a lot at the top of the page. Page covers display 1640x859 on desktop but collapse to roughly 640x360 on phones, trimming the sides hard, and group headers crop tighter still.

Event covers run wider at 1920x1005 and stay more consistent across devices. When one banner graphic must serve a page, a group, and an event, keep the message in the central third and treat the edges as expendable.

Profile covers sit between the two at 1640x624 and inherit the same center bias: anything that must be read belongs in the middle 40 percent of the width.

Facebook export mistakes that invite the blur

Feeding the compressor badly.

Blurry Facebook images are rarely bad luck. They're usually one of these five choices.

  • Uploading straight off the camera at 4000 plus pixels and triggering the harshest resize path
  • Exporting text heavy graphics as low quality JPGs, then letting Facebook compress them a second time
  • Building one cover image and expecting desktop and mobile to show the same framing
  • Sharing a link and hoping the preview finds a good frame instead of shipping a purpose built 1200x630
  • Saving at 60 percent JPG quality to keep files small; the platform's second pass turns that into visible mush

Tips, plus the tools that finish the Facebook job

Simple survives.

Export at exactly the target dimensions, keep JPG quality near 90, and favor simple compositions; fine texture is the first thing compression eats. For graphics containing text, work from a PNG source so the only lossy step left is Facebook's own.
